What is the best way to cook venison?

Venison steaks are best cooked to medium-rare and left on a covered plate to keep warm. Leaving them on the grill too long or to keep them warm will also result in dry steaks.

Does venison get more tender the longer it cooks?

Large cuts of venison taste best when pot-roasted for several hours. If you have access to a crock pot, use any recipe for beef pot roast and you’ll be pleasantly surprised. However, instead of cooking for two to four hours, venison may require substantially longer cooking time for the meat to become tender.

Can you overdo meat in slow cooker?

While slow cooker recipes are designed to cook for extended periods of time, they can still become overcooked if left on the wrong setting for too long. … Most slow cooker meals take eight to 12 hours on low or four to six hours on high, but there are also recipes for slow-cooked meat that take up to 24 hours.

How do you cook venison so it’s tender?

Pressure-cooking is a fast way to make tough cuts tender. Instead of a meal taking hours to slow-cook, pressure-cooking speeds up the process to under 30 minutes. Any recipe involving braising or slow-cooking is an excellent choice for pressure-cooking.

What seasonings go best with venison?

Bay, juniper berries, rosemary, sage, savory, and sweet marjoram all pair well with venison, as well as many other wild game meats.

How do you keep venison from drying out?

As venison is already a lean meat and easily dries out, you don’t want too much salt on there, turning it into jerky before your eyes. If you are going to salt it, do it lightly or do it in the marinade beforehand. Otherwise, let your guests salt after the meat is cooked.

Should you soak venison in milk?

Venison is a very lean meat and as it is low in fat content, it tends to dry out rather quickly. … But no matter the cause, soaking venison in milk or buttermilk reduces the gamey flavor.

Why is beef tough in slow cooker?

Why is meat still tough in the slow cooker? It’s because you haven’t let the collagen break down. Extend the cook time, make sure there’s enough liquid and keep an eye on the dish.

Can I leave my slow cooker on overnight?

Slow cookers are designed to be left to cook for long periods of time, so the truth is that it’s entirely safe to leave your slow cooker on overnight, if you’re out the house or if you’re at work all day, as long as you follow all the directions and the manufacturer’s instructions.

Is it better to slow cook on low or high?

You can cook on high or low — there’s no in-between. So what’s the best choice for scrumptious slow cooked meals? As the saying goes, less is more. According to Jack Bishop of America’s Test Kitchen, using the high setting on the slow cooker has the potential to ruin a dish.
